What Does a Field Hydrogeologist Do?

Okay, guys, let's break down what a Field Hydrogeologist actually does. In a nutshell, these rockstars of the geology world are responsible for studying groundwater and its interaction with the environment. Think of it as being a water detective, but instead of solving crimes, you're solving mysteries of the underground water systems! Your main goal? To understand how groundwater flows, its quality, and how it impacts the surrounding ecosystem. It's a super important role, especially in today's world where water resources are becoming increasingly precious. This involves a mix of fieldwork, data analysis, and problem-solving, so if you love being both outdoors and in the lab (or office), you're in the right place! The role of a Field Hydrogeologist is crucial in various sectors, including environmental consulting, water resource management, and mining. You'll be working on projects that range from assessing groundwater contamination to designing sustainable water management plans. You might find yourself collecting samples in the field, analyzing data in the office, or presenting findings to clients and stakeholders. Key Responsibilities of the Role

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ty! As a Field Hydrogeologist at Programmed Skilled Workforce, you'll have a variety of exciting responsibilities. No two days will be exactly the same, which keeps things interesting and challenging! You'll be involved in fieldwork, which means getting your hands dirty (literally!) collecting soil and water samples, conducting aquifer tests, and mapping geological formations. This hands-on experience is crucial for understanding the complexities of groundwater systems. In addition to fieldwork, you'll also spend time analyzing data, interpreting results, and preparing reports. Your analytical skills will be put to the test as you evaluate water quality data, model groundwater flow, and assess potential contamination risks. You'll use specialized software and techniques to visualize and interpret complex datasets, providing valuable insights to our clients. Communication is another key aspect of this role. You'll be interacting with clients, stakeholders, and regulatory agencies, so you'll need to be able to clearly and effectively communicate your findings. This includes preparing presentations, writing reports, and participating in meetings. Your ability to explain technical information in a clear and concise manner will be essential for building trust and fostering collaboration. The role also involves problem-solving. You'll be faced with a variety of challenges, from identifying the source of contamination to developing sustainable water management strategies. Your critical thinking skills will be essential for finding creative solutions and ensuring the long-term health of our water resources. As a Field Hydrogeologist, you'll also be responsible for ensuring compliance with environmental regulations and safety protocols. This includes following proper procedures for sample collection and handling, maintaining accurate records, and adhering to all relevant safety guidelines.
